SNAP (Social Network Analyzer for Privacy) by BIT Systems does something, and some thing only: it looks at your Facebook profile and then ” grades you on how visible you might be to the skin world.” In fact, you possibly can always just go into Facebook itself and consider your privacy settings, which would save you the steps of downloading an app and using it to login for your account, but not less than the item is free. And it does provide a handy and thorough tutorial on Facebook privacy by and large. Hit the source link to take it for a spin.
